import Foundation
import XCGLogger
import Sentry
/**
* This class centralizes the methods used among the KeymanEngine library, Keyman app, and SWKeyboard app-ex for Sentry-based
* error reporting.
*/
public class SentryManager {
private static var _started: Bool = false
public static var hasStarted: Bool {
return _started
}
public static func start(sendingEnabled: Bool = true) {
// First things first: enable Sentry for crash reporting.
#if NO_SENTRY
// If doing development debugging (and NOT for Sentry code), silence Sentry reporting.
let allowEnabled = false
log.debug("Sentry error logging disabled for development mode.")
#else
let allowEnabled = true
log.debug("Sentry error logging enabled.")
#endif
let infoDict = Bundle(for: SentryManager.self).infoDictionary
let versionWithTag = infoDict?["KeymanVersionWithTag"] as? String ?? ""
let environment = infoDict?["KeymanVersionEnvironment"] as? String ?? ""
let release = "release-\(versionWithTag)"
let options = Sentry.Options()
options.dsn = "https://d14d2efb594e4345b8367dbb61ebceaf@o1005580.ingest.sentry.io/5983521"
options.enabled = allowEnabled && sendingEnabled
options.environment = environment
options.releaseName = release
options.beforeSend = { event in
// This function is called on _every_ event and crash that may occur, giving us a place to
// capture and filter them.
if SentryManager.shouldSendEventHandler(event: event) {
return event
} else {
return nil
}
}
SentrySDK.start(options: options)
_started = true
}
public static func altEnabled() -> Bool {
let userData = Storage.active.userDefaults
return userData.bool(forKey: Key.optShouldReportErrors)
}
public static var enabled: Bool {
get {
let userData = Storage.active.userDefaults
return userData.bool(forKey: Key.optShouldReportErrors)
}
set(flag) {
let userData = Storage.active.userDefaults
// Save the preference
userData.set(flag, forKey: Key.optShouldReportErrors)
userData.synchronize()
// Ensure that the embedded KeymanWeb engine's crash-reporting state is also updated.
Manager.shared.inputViewController.setSentryState(enabled: flag)
}
}
// Note: this function is called from a separate thread!
// For some reason, does not update when `enabled` is changed unless the app is restarted.
private static func shouldSendEventHandler(event: Sentry.Event) -> Bool {
#if NO_SENTRY
// Prevents Sentry from buffering the event.
return false
#else
return SentryManager.enabled
#endif
}
private static func mapLoggingLevel(_ level: Sentry.SentryLevel) -> XCGLogger.Level {
switch(level) {
case .none:
return XCGLogger.Level.none
case .debug:
return .debug
case .info:
return .info
case .warning:
return .warning
case .error:
return .error
case .fatal:
return .severe
default:
return .info
}
}
/**
* Captures a Sentry event and copies its message to the engine's logging mechanism.
* If the logging level is not specified, the Sentry event's log-level will be used as a default.
*
* Will safely bypass the Sentry component if not activated by the app, only logging the
* message in such scenarios.
*/
public static func captureAndLog(_ event: Sentry.Event, logLevel: XCGLogger.Level? = nil) {
// Guarded in case a library consumer decides against initializing Sentry.
if _started {
SentrySDK.capture(event: event)
}
let level = logLevel ?? mapLoggingLevel(event.level)
log.logln(event.message?.formatted, level: level)
}
/**
* Captures a Sentry event and copies its message to the engine's logging mechanism.
* If the logging level is not specified, the Sentry event's log-level will be used as a default.
*
* Will safely bypass the Sentry component if not activated by the app, only logging the
* message in such scenarios.
*/
public static func captureAndLog(_ error: Error, message: String? = nil, sentryLevel: Sentry.SentryLevel = .error, logLevel: XCGLogger.Level? = nil) {
let event = Sentry.Event(error: error)
event.level = sentryLevel
if let message = message {
event.message = SentryMessage(formatted: message)
}
self.captureAndLog(event, logLevel: logLevel)
}
/**
* Constructs a SentryEvent around a message and also passes it to the engine's logging mechanism.
* If the logging level is not specified, it will default to .error.
*
* Will safely bypass the Sentry component if not activated by the app, only logging the
* message in such scenarios.
*/
public static func captureAndLog(_ message: String, sentryLevel: Sentry.SentryLevel = .error, logLevel: XCGLogger.Level? = nil) {
let event = Sentry.Event(level: sentryLevel)
event.message = SentryMessage(formatted: message)
self.captureAndLog(event, logLevel: logLevel)
}
/**
* Adds a Sentry breadcrumb and copies its message to the engine's logging mechanism.
* If the logging level is not specified, the Sentry event's log-level will be used as a default.
*
* Will safely bypass the Sentry component if not activated by the app, only logging the
* message in such scenarios.
*/
public static func breadcrumbAndLog(crumb: Sentry.Breadcrumb, logLevel: XCGLogger.Level? = nil) {
// Guarded in case a library consumer decides against initializing Sentry.
if _started {
SentrySDK.addBreadcrumb(crumb: crumb)
}
let level = logLevel ?? mapLoggingLevel(crumb.level)
log.logln(crumb.message, level: level)
}
/**
* Adds a Sentry breadcrumb and copies its message to the engine's logging mechanism.
* If the logging level is not specified, the Sentry event's log-level will be used as a default.
*
* Will safely bypass the Sentry component if not activated by the app, only logging the
* message in such scenarios.
*/
public static func breadcrumbAndLog(_ message: String, category: String? = nil, sentryLevel: Sentry.SentryLevel = .info, logLevel: XCGLogger.Level? = nil) {
let crumb = Sentry.Breadcrumb()
crumb.level = sentryLevel
if let category = category {
crumb.category = category
}
crumb.message = message
self.breadcrumbAndLog(crumb: crumb, logLevel: logLevel)
}
public static func forceError() {
SentrySDK.addBreadcrumb(crumb: Sentry.Breadcrumb(level: .info, category: "Deliberate testing error"))
SentrySDK.crash()
}
}
